Detailsinfo

A vulnerability has been found in AWS Elastic Beanstalk Publisher Plugin on Jenkins (Jenkins Plugin) (version unknown) and classified as problematic. Affected by this vulnerability is an unknown function of the component Global Configuration.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a credentials management vulnerability (Credentials). The CWE definition for the vulnerability is CWE-255. As an impact it is known to affect confidentiality. The summary by CVE is:

Jenkins AWS Elastic Beanstalk Publisher Plugin stores credentials unencrypted in its global configuration file on the Jenkins master where they can be viewed by users with access to the master file system.

The bug was discovered 04/03/2019. The weakness was shared 04/04/2019 (Website). It is possible to read the advisory at securityfocus.com. This vulnerability is known as CVE-2019-1003052 since 04/03/2019. Attacking locally is a requirement. The successful exploitation requires a single authentication. The technical details are unknown and an exploit is not publicly available. The attack technique deployed by this issue is T1552 according to MITRE ATT&CK.

The vulnerability was handled as a non-public zero-day exploit for at least 1 days. During that time the estimated underground price was around $0-$5k.

There is no information about possible countermeasures known. It may be suggested to replace the affected object with an alternative product.
